[译] 从 2010 到 2018,你不知道的关于网页滚动和用户注意力的变化
摘要: 人们比以前更多地纵向滚动网页,但是新的眼动追踪数据表明:注意力没有变化,人们仍然更关注首屏上的内容,而非首屏以下的内容。
摘要: 人们比以前更多地纵向滚动网页,但是新的眼动追踪数据表明:注意力没有变化,人们仍然更关注首屏上的内容,而非首屏以下的内容。
最近一个月来使用 dva 对公司存量项目进行重构,比较少时间写文章了。随着9月开学季节的到来,最近在使用的几个开源项目都迎来了重大更新。首先就是 umi 终于迎来了 2.0 版本,具体介绍可以查看 发布 umi 2.0,可插拔的企业级 react 应用框架。随之而来的是使用 umi@2 构建的 ant design pro 2.0 版本,具体介绍可以查看漂亮的实力派 Ant Design Pro 2.0 正式发布。今天终于有时间体验了 umi@2 ,想起我的 dva 学习之路的第一篇学习记录是使用 umi@1.X 构建的,刚好可以使用 umi 2.0 重新构建一下。本文是 dva 作者 @sorrycc 的 umi-dva-user-dashboard 的 umi@2 版本实现,是 《umi + dva,完成用户管理的 CURD 应用》 文章的 umi@2 版本改写。代码仓库: umi2-dva-user-dashboard。演示地址:demo。
最近使用 VS Code 来开发 React,本文记录一些使用的 VS Code 插件以及离线安装插件的方法。
在上篇文章使用Eject方式在 create-react-app 中使用 Ant Design of React中, 使用
create-react-app
创建了React
项目,并使用Eject
方式暴露出了Webpack
的配置,并成功按需引入了antd
。本文主要内容:解决create-react-app
创建项目后less
不生效的问题;antd
按需引入less
源文件,以及遇到的bezierEasing.less
文件报错问题;antd
本地字体的配置方法;less
使用css module
的配置。
Ant Design 官网对 如何 react-app-rewired 的方式进行按需加载进行了说明,详见 在 create-react-app 中使用 一文,文中有这样一段话
你也可以使用 create-react-app 提供的 yarn run eject 命令将所有内建的配置暴露出来。不过这种配置方式需要你自行探索,不在本文讨论范围内。
本文主要就Eject方式进行探索